What Makes Cable Ties UV Resistant

UV resistant cable ties contain specialized additives like carbon black or UV stabilizers that prevent polymer degradation. These compounds absorb harmful ultraviolet radiation before it can break down the plastic’s molecular structure. The most durable options use nylon 6/6 with UV inhibitors that maintain flexibility and tensile strength for 3-5 years under direct sunlight.

Material Composition and Durability Factors

Nylon 6.6 with carbon black additives delivers the best performance for vineyard applications. This material combination resists UV degradation while maintaining flexibility through temperature swings from 20°F to 120°F. Look for ties containing 2-3% carbon black content and UV stabilizer packages. Polyethylene alternatives cost less but offer shorter lifespans and reduced tensile strength under stress.

Size and Strength Specifications

Choose 8-inch ties with 50-pound tensile strength for standard vine training applications. Wider ties (7.5mm) distribute pressure better than narrow options, preventing wire cutting during wind stress. Heavy-duty 11-inch ties work best for thick trunk training or multiple wire bundles. Calculate one tie per 18-24 inches of trellis wire to ensure adequate vine support throughout the growing season.

Enhanced UV Blocking Properties

Black cable ties incorporate carbon black additives that absorb UV radiation before it reaches the polymer structure. This natural UV blocking extends tie lifespan to 3-4 years in direct sunlight compared to 8-12 months for standard clear ties. You’ll notice these ties maintain their flexibility and strength throughout multiple growing seasons without becoming brittle or cracking.

Corrosion Resistance in Harsh Environments

Stainless steel ties withstand coastal salt spray and chemical treatments that destroy nylon options within months. Grade 316 stainless steel resists sulfur-based fungicides and maintains structural integrity through decades of exposure to irrigation chemicals and fertilizers. You’ll never worry about UV degradation or temperature cycling failures with these metal alternatives.

Reusable Design Advantages

Releasable ties feature a special tab mechanism that lets you open and reposition them without cutting. You can reuse each tie 8-12 times before the locking mechanism wears down. This reusability saves 40-50% on material costs compared to single-use alternatives while reducing waste in your vineyard operations.

Enhanced Grip and Distribution

Wide body ties feature a broader base that spreads tension across 40-50% more surface area than standard width options. You’ll notice improved grip on thicker trunks and cordons without creating pressure points that can damage bark. The expanded surface contact reduces stress concentration, preventing the cutting action that narrower ties can cause on established vines.

Color-Coding Benefits in Vineyard Management

Color-coding transforms how you track different vine varieties and growth stages throughout your vineyard operation. You can assign specific colors to grape varieties like red for Cabernet Sauvignon and blue for Pinot Noir, creating instant visual identification during harvest planning.

Different colors also help you distinguish between training phases, using green ties for first-year vines and yellow for established cordons. This system reduces confusion during pruning season and helps seasonal workers identify specific treatment areas without constant supervision.

Visibility and Maintenance Advantages

Bright colors dramatically improve your ability to spot damaged or loose ties during routine vineyard walks. Orange and fluorescent yellow ties remain visible from 20-30 feet away, allowing you to identify maintenance needs quickly during busy growing seasons.

Enhanced visibility also prevents accidental cutting during mechanical operations, as bright ties stand out against green foliage and brown trunks. You’ll save 15-20% on replacement costs by avoiding unnecessary cuts that occur with harder-to-see black ties.

Installation Best Practices for Vineyard Cable Ties

Getting your vineyard ties installed properly makes the difference between a system that lasts five years and one that fails mid-season.

Proper Tensioning Techniques

You’ll want to achieve snug contact without over-tightening your UV-resistant cable ties. Pull them tight enough to eliminate slack but leave room for natural vine movement and growth expansion.

Over-tensioned ties create stress points that lead to bark damage and premature failure. I’ve found that proper tension allows you to slide a finger underneath the tie with moderate resistance.

Timing and Seasonal Considerations

Install your vineyard cable ties during dormant season when vines are flexible and easier to position. Cold weather installation works best with black UV-resistant ties since they remain pliable below 40°F.

Avoid installation during active growth periods when sap flow is high. Spring installations require looser tensioning to accommodate rapid trunk expansion during the growing season.

Tools and Equipment Recommendations

Standard cable tie guns speed installation by 60-70% compared to hand-tightening methods. Choose tools with adjustable tension settings to prevent over-tightening damage.

For stainless steel ties you’ll need specialized cutting tools and installation pliers. Keep wire cutters handy for trimming excess length and removing damaged ties throughout the season.

Maintenance and Replacement Guidelines

Your UV-resistant cable ties won’t last forever, but with proper monitoring you’ll maximize their lifespan and avoid costly mid-season failures.

Inspection Schedule Recommendations

Check your vineyard ties twice yearly during dormant season pruning and pre-harvest preparation. Winter inspections catch brittleness before spring growth puts stress on weakened ties.

Focus on high-stress areas like cordon attachments and heavy fruiting zones during your spring walkthrough. These locations experience maximum tension and show degradation first.

Signs of Wear and Degradation

Visible cracking or surface chalking indicates UV damage has compromised the tie’s structural integrity. White stress marks around the locking mechanism signal impending failure.

Brittleness becomes obvious when ties snap during gentle manipulation. You’ll also notice reduced flexibility when repositioning during routine maintenance tasks.

Cost-Effective Replacement Strategies

Replace ties showing stress marks immediately rather than waiting for complete failure. This prevents vine damage that costs far more than preventive replacement.

Consider mixed replacement schedules based on your tie types. Premium stainless options may only need spot replacement while standard UV ties require systematic renewal every 3-4 years.
